Imbert defends hybrid tax waiver Posted: Saturday, April 16, 2022
Imbert defends hybrid tax waiver Imbert, in a post to his twitter page on Thursday evening said: "Businessmen with agendas are claiming that no hybrid cars exist that fit within the criteria under consideration by Government for tax exemption. However, the Hyundai Ioniq, Kia Niro, Toyota Aqua, Nissan Note and Honda Vezel are all examples of compact hybrids that can qualify."

Rapid response: TTPS gets 31 new vehicles to add to its fleet In August 2021, Cabinet agreed to the procurement of 80 vehicles for the TTPS, comprising 70 Sport Utility Vehicles and 10 pickup vehicles. The vehicles were procured at a cost of $18,400,000. On April 14, 2022, the first batch of 31 vehicles were delivered.
